#object1{position:absolute;left:0px;top:83px;width:98px;height:345px; z-index:999;}



BODY{padding:0; margin:8px; font-family: Arial,Verdana,Sans-serif,Helvetica;}



.sub {border:1px solid #CCCCCC; padding-bottom:3px; font-size:10px; font-family: Arial,Verdana,Sans-serif,Helvetica; width: 150px;}



.sub A {}



P,TD,input,SELECT, .text, .tx-vwdjspics-pi1 DIV.tcopy,.tx-vwdjspics-pi1 div.tlink {font-family: Verdana,Arial,Sans-serif,Helvetica;font-size: 10px;font-weight: normal;color: #000000; padding:0; margin:0; padding-right:0px; padding-bottom:0px;}



h1,h2,h3,h4,h5, .nicetitle, .nicetitledark,  h1 a,h2 a,h3 a,h4 a,h5 a, .nicetitle a {font-family: Arial,Verdana,Sans-serif,Helvetica;font-size: 24px;font-weight: bold;color: #808080;padding: 0;margin:0; padding-top:3px;}



.nicetitle {color: #C0C0C0;}



.content{padding-left:10px;}



a:link {color: #ff0000;font-weight: normal;text-decoration: none;}



a:active {color: #ff0000; text-decoration: none; font-weight: normal;}



a:hover {color: #ff0000;text-decoration: none;font-weight:normal;text-decoration: none;}



a:visited {  color: #ff0000;text-decoration: none;font-weight: normal;}

a.files {color:black; font-family: Verdana,Arial,Sans-serif,Helvetica;font-size: 10px;}
a.files:hover {color:red;}

.gras {font-family: Arial,Verdana,Sans-serif,Helvetica;font-size: 10px;font-weight: bold;color: #ff0000;}



.arial{font-family: Arial,Verdana,Sans-serif,Helvetica;font-size: 10px;color: #000000;padding:0;margin:0;}



.abbr {color: #000000;}



.titolo {font-family: Arial,Verdana,Sans-serif,Helvetica;font-size: 12px;font-weight: bold;color: #000000;}



.titoloNews {font-family: Arial,Verdana,Sans-serif,Helvetica;font-size: 16px;font-weight: bold;color: #666666;}



.titoloNewshome,.tx-vwdjspics-pi1 DIV.theader { color: #666666; font-size: 14px; font-family: Arial,Verdana,Sans-serif,Helvetica; font-weight: bold }



.helveticacontent {font-family: Arial,Verdana,Sans-serif,Helvetica;font-size: 11px;font-weight: bold;color: #FF0000;}



.helveticagrigio { color: gray; font-size: 12px; font-family: Arial,Verdana,Sans-serif,Helvetica;}



.link2 {font-family: Arial,Verdana,Sans-serif,Helvetica;font-size: 11px;font-style: normal;font-weight: normal;color: #000000;}



.noborder{border: none;}



#s1,#s2,#s3,#s4,#s5,#s6{display:block; }



.bottompad {margin-bottom:20px;}



.wnews{width:119px; padding-right:3px;}



.wnewsport{width:119px; padding-right:3px; border:0px;}



.product_header{font-family: Arial,Verdana,Sans-serif,Helvetica;font-size: 14px;font-weight: bold;color: #666666;}







a.menu:link {



    color: #000000;



    font-weight: normal;



    text-decoration: none;



}



a.menu:active {



    color: #ff0000; 



    text-decoration: none; 



    font-weight: normal;



}



a.menu:hover {



    color: #ff0000;



    text-decoration: none;



    font-weight:normal;



    text-decoration: none;



    }



a.menu:visited {  



    color: #000000;



    text-decoration: none;



    font-weight: normal;



    }



a.menu:visited:hover {  



    color: #ff0000;



    text-decoration: none;



    font-weight: normal;



    }



    



.pdflist {list-style-image:url(http://nice.pl/_new/img/pdf.jpg); margin-left:20px; padding-left:0}


.pdffiles {list-style-image:url(http://nice.pl/_new/img/pdf.jpg); margin-left:20px; padding-left:0; font-family: Arial,Verdana,Sans-serif,Helvetica;font-size: 11px; color:green}

.nicelist {list-style-image:url(http://nice.pl/_new/img/nice.jpg); margin-left:16px; padding-left:4px; font-weight:bold;} 







/*Sekcja dotycząca menu*/



.dm1 {



    font: 11px tahoma;



}



.dm1 .item1,



.dm1 .item1:hover,



.dm1 .item1-active,
.dm1 .item1-active:hover {

    padding: 1px 3px 1px 3px;

    border: 1px #dedede;

    border-style: solid solid solid solid;

    text-decoration: none;

    display: block;

    position: relative;

    font: 500 11px Arial, Verdana, Sans-serif;

    color: #000000;

    width: 118px;

}


.dm1 .item1 {

    background: #ffffff;

    color: #000000;

}



.dm1 .item1:hover,



/*.dm1 .item1-active,*/



*.dm1 .item1-active:hover {



    background: #dfdfdf;



    color: #ff0000;



}



.dm1 .item2,



.dm1 .item2:hover {



    padding: 2px 3px 2px 3px;



    text-decoration: none;



    display: block;



    white-space: nowrap;



    width: 118px;



}



.dm1 .item2 {



    background: #ffffff;



    color: #5e5e5e;



    border: 1px #dedede;



    border-style: none none solid none;



}



.dm1 .item2:hover {



    background: #dfdfdf;



    color: #ff0000;



}



.dm1 .section {



    border: 1px #dedede;



    border-style: solid solid solid solid;



    position: absolute;



    visibility: hidden;



    z-index: -1;



    white-space: nowrap;



}



.dm1 .left, .dm1 .left:hover { border: 1px #dedede; border-style: solid solid solid solid; }



.dm1 .right, .dm1 .right:hover { border: 1px #dedede; border-style: solid solid solid solid; }







* html .dm1 td { position: relative; } /* ie 5.0 fix */



/*koniec sekcji dotyczącej menu*/







/*dział realizacje*/



/* ustawienia całej zakładki*/



.realiz_page  {



    background-color:#ffffff;



    position:absolute; left:90px;top:124px;



    width:400px;



    height:540px;







}







/*ustawienia elementów zakładki*/



.realiz_item  {



    width:122px;



    height:170px;



    float:left;



    margin-bottom:15px;



    margin-right:0px;



    margin-left:4px



}







/*pisali o nas*/







a.pisali  {  



  background-color:#ffffff;



  color: #014284;



  font-weight: normal;



  text-decoration: none;



  font-size:10px;



}



a.pisali:hover  {



  background-color:#e1dcdc;



  color: #014284;



  font-weight: normal;



  text-decoration: none;



  font-size:10px;



}







.pisali_header  {



   font-size:16px; 



   font-weight:bold; 



   margin-bottom:10px;



}







ul.pisali  {



    list-style-type:decimal; 



    font-size:10px;



}



/*koniec pisali */







/*Formularz rejestracji*/







input.rejestracja, select.rejestracja {



    height:17px;



    border:1px solid grey;



    margin:2px; 



    background-color: white;



    font: normal 12px Arial, Verdana, Sans-serif;



}







td.form1  { /*pierwsza kolumna*/



    background-color:#ececec;



    width:160px;



    padding:3px;



    border-top:1px solid #ffffff ;



    border-bottom:1px solid #b2b2b2 ;    







}



td.form2  { /*druga kolumna*/



    background-color:#ececec;



    width:350px;



    padding:3px;



    border-top:1px solid #cccccc;



    border-bottom:1px solid #b2b2b2;    



    



}



td.form_tip  { /*trzecia kolumna*/



    background-color:#ececec;



    width:220px;



    padding:3px;



    border-top:1px solid #cccccc;



    border-bottom:1px solid #b2b2b2;    



    font: bold 11px Arial, Verdana, Sans-serif;



    color:red;    



}







td.form_title  { /*nagłowki kolumn*/



    margin:0px;



    background-image:url(../img/form_headbg.png);



    padding:3px;



    border-collapse:colapse;



    border-bottom:1px solid #b2b2b2;



    color:white;



    font-weight:bold;    







}







.title  {  /* Tytuł formularza*/



    width:260px;



    font: bold 16px Arial, Verdana, Sans-serif;



    color: grey;



    border-bottom: 1px solid grey;



    padding-bottom: 10px; }



    



.alertno  {  /*ramka niepowodzenia*/







    max-width: 745px;



    font: bold 14px Arial, Verdana, Sans-serif;



    color: #f60d0d;



    border: 1px solid grey;



    background-color: #fde1e1;



    margin:20px 0px;



    padding: 10px;    



} 







.alertok  { /*ramka powodzenia*/



    max-width:745px;



    font: bold 14px Arial, Verdana, Sans-serif;



    text-align: justify;



    color: green;



    border: 1px solid grey;



    background-color: #ececec;



    margin:20px 0px;



    padding: 10px;    



}







 







.tekst  {







    font: normal 12px Verdana, Arial, Sans-serif;*/



    color: black;



    border: 0px solid grey;



    background-color: #ffffff;



    margin:5px 0px;



    padding: 10px 0px;



}    



.tresc  {     /*informacje o aukcjach*/



    max-width:745px;



    font: normal 12px Verdana, Arial, Sans-serif;*/



    color: black;



    margin:10px 0px;



}











/*menu serwisowe*/    



ul.leftmenu, ul.leftmenu li {



	display: block;



	list-style: none;



	margin-right:3px;



	padding: 0;



}







ul.leftmenu li {



	width: 86px;



	padding-left: 5px;



	background: #1e5cb8 url("punkt.gif") no-repeat left top;



	border-width: 1px;



	border-style: solid;



	border-color: #dfe #365 #365 #dfe;



}







ul.leftmenu a:link, ul.leftmenu a:visited {



	display: block;



	width: 65px;



	text-decoration: none;



	padding: 5px 10px;



	font-weight: bold;



	background: #8eb7f6 url("tlo.gif") repeat-x top;



	color: #365;



	border-left: 1px solid #7f7f7f;



}







ul.leftmenu a:hover {



	color: #ffffff;



	background-color: #1e5cb8;



	background-image: url("tlo2.gif");







}







/*góra*/



ul.topmenu, ul.topmenu li {



	display: block;



	list-style: none;



	margin: 0;



	padding: 0;



}







ul.topmenu {



	border-bottom: 1px solid #888;



	float: left;



	width: 100%;



	padding-left: 15px;



}







ul.topmenu li {



	float: left;



	margin-right: 10px;



  background: url("../img/zakladka.gif") no-repeat left top;



	



}







ul.topmenu a:link, ul.topmenu a:visited {



	text-decoration: none;



	display: block;



  background: url("../img/zakladka2.gif") no-repeat right top;



	color: #000;



	padding: 5px 25px 5px 15px;



/*	border: 1px solid #888;*/



	margin-left:8px;



/*	position: relative;*/



/*	top: 1px;*/



}







ul.topmenu a:hover {



/*	background-color: #fff;*



	border-bottom-color: #fff;*/



	color:#ffffff;



}



/*Aukcje*/







/*button submit --moje aukcje, wszystkie aukcje--*/



.submit_true {







  border:1px solid grey; 



  background:transparent; 



  background-color:red;/*#4682B4*/ 



  color:white; 



  font-weight:bold; 



  text-align:center;



  padding:2px;







}







.submit_false {



  border:1px solid grey; 



  background:transparent;  



  font-weight:normal; 



  text-align:center;



  background-color:#ececec;



}







a.produkty {



    text-align:center;



    color:#014284;



    font-family: Arial Black,Verdana,Sans-serif,Helvetica;



    font-size: 10px;



    font-weight: normal;



    text-transform: uppercase;



}



a.produkty:active {







    color:green;



}



a.produkty:hover {







    color:red;    



    }



    



.szlaban_menu {



 



width:90px; 



height:35px; 



text-align:center; 



padding-top:8px;



padding-bottom:0px;



border:solid 0px black;











}







.szlaban_menu1 {



 



width:103px; 



height:24px; 



text-align:center; 



padding-top:12px;



padding-bottom:0px;



display:block;



position:relative;



vertical-align:middle;







}







.bramFormLabel {



 



width:130px; 



text-align:left;



margin-right:5px; 



display:block;



float:left;



}







.bramFormLegend {



color:#fff; 



background:#426eab;



font-weight:bold;



border:1px solid grey; 



padding:2px 5px;



}







.bramPar {



font: normal bold 14px Arial, Verdana, Helvetica;



padding: 3px;



}







.bramPrice {



position:relative;

	text-align:left;

	width: 130px;

	top: 9px;

	left: 30px;

	border:0px;

	text-align: right; 

	font-weight:bold; 

	font-size:16px;



}







.dealerFormInput {



font: normal Arial, Verdana, Helvetica;
padding: 3px;
background-color:#F2F2F2;
border: 0px solid black;


}







.dealerFormPar {



font: normal bold 14px Arial, Verdana, Helvetica;



padding: 3px;



}







.dealerFormLabel {



width:250px; 



text-align:left;



margin-right:5px; 



display:block;



float:left;



}







#priceB {

	float:right;
	vertical-align: 50 px;
	position: relative;
	top: 110px;
	right: 12px;

}

#sendB {
	float: right;
	position: relative;
	top: 2px;
	right: 20px;
}

#printB {
	float: left;
	position: relative;
	top: 18px;
	left: 20px;
}

.sendO {

vertical-align:50px;



vertical-align:10px;



}

#form_retB
{
   position:absolute;
   font-size:11px;
   font-family:Verdana,sans-serif;
   font-weight:bold;
   color:#000000;
   width:160px;
   height:18px;
   background-color:#EEEEEE;
   border-style:solid;
   border-color:#BBBBBB;
   border-width:1px;
   top: 260px;
	 left: 95px;
}    


#priceButton
{
   font-size:13px;
   font-family:Verdana,sans-serif;
   font-weight:bold;
   color:#7E8CA3;
   width:180px;
   height:25px;
   background-color:#EEEEEE;
   border-style:solid;
   border-color:#BBBBBB;
   border-width:1px;
}    

.changeButton
{
   font-size:11px;
   font-family:Verdana,sans-serif;
   font-weight:bold;
   color:#000000;
   width:100px;
   background-color:#EEEEEE;
   border-style:solid;
   border-color:#BBBBBB;
   border-width:1px;
}


#sendOrder
{
   font-size:13px;
   font-family:Verdana,sans-serif;
   font-weight:bold;
   color:#7E8CA3;
   width:180px;
   height:25px;
   background-color:#EEEEEE;
   border-style:solid;
   border-color:#BBBBBB;
   border-width:1px;
   margin-top:10px;
}

#printOrder
{
   font-size:11px;
   font-family:Verdana,sans-serif;
   font-weight:bold;
   color:#000000;
   width:120px;
   background-color:#EEEEEE;
   border-style:solid;
   border-color:#BBBBBB;
   border-width:1px;
}


#headImg {

	height: 47px;

	width: 271px;

	position:  relative;

	display: block;

	top: 10;

	float: left;

	left: 200px;



}







#priceTop {

	height: 41px;

	width: 250px;

	position: relative;

	top: 35px;

	right: 10px;

	color: #FFFFFF;

	text-align:left;

	float:right;

	font-size: 16px;

	font-weight: bolder;

	background-image: url('../images/bramy/cena1.jpg');



}

#priceTopText {

	position:relative;

	text-align:left;

	width: 130px;

	top: 9px;

	left: 3px; 

}



#orderText {

	background-color: #CCC;

	text-align: left;

	width: 168px;

	height: 29px;

	position: relative;

	top: 15px;

	color: #FFFFFF;

	text-align:center;

	float:left;

	font-size: 16px;

	font-weight: bolder;

	left: 5px;

	border-top-style: none;

	border-right-style: none;

	border-bottom-style: none;

	border-left-style: none;

	background-image: url('../images/bramy/zamowienie.jpg');

}



#orderTopText {

	margin-top:0px;

	position:relative;

	text-align:left;

	top: 5px;

}



#price {
	margin-top:0px;
	position:relative;
	text-align:right;
	top: 9px;
	left: -14px;
        display: inline;
        float: right;
}

#priceW {
  position:relative;
	text-align:left;
	width:635px;
	top: 2px;
	left: 5px;
  color: #7E8CA3;
  font-size: 10px; 
  float:left;
  margin-top:14px;
}
#reg_head {

  font-size:16.0pt;
  font-family: Calibri, Arial, Sans-serif;
  font-weight: bold;
  text-align: center
}
#reg_main {

  font-size:10.0pt;
  font-family: Calibri, Arial, sans-serif;
 
}

.gwar_table {
  border:1px solid grey;
  border-collapse:collapse; 
  margin: auto;
}

.gwar_td {
  border:1px solid white;
  border-bottom: 1px solid #e7e3e3;
  padding:5px;  
}

.gwar_th {
  border:1px solid white;
  padding:6px;  
}


.gwar_table_edit {
  border:1px solid grey;
  border-collapse:collapse; 
  margin: auto;
  width:500px;
}

input.gwar_edit {

  border: none;
  background:transparent;
  width:100%;

}

.checkbox_5lat {
  width:65px; 
  text-align:center; 
  display:block;
  float:left;
  border

}

.checkbox_5lat_img {
  height:55px;
}

.checkbox_text_margin {
  margin:5px 0px;
}

